Vets With A Mission is going to sponsor it's 70th heart procedure sometime during 2020-2021!
Since it's first heart sposorship back in 1992 nearly seventy babies, children, teenagers, adolescents and selected adults have recceived life-changing, life-saving surgeries.
Back in the day it was a very expensive proposition because patients had to be taken to the US, Australia, New Zealand, Thailand, Japan or South Korea. Thankfully, today that isn't required!
The patients VWAM medical teams identify are helped at Hue Central Hospital, Hue Medical College, at its Heart Institute. Vietnamese physicians, surgeons and cardiologist have been trained in Europe, Southeast Asia and the US. Having surgeries now done in Hue primarily and Da Nang secondarily make all the difference to the patent and their family.
And it is less expensive allowinb more dollars to directly benefit the patient.
